Christmas Ideas for Fishermen
When searching for the perfect Christmas gift for the fishing enthusiast in your life, it’s important to consider both the practicality and the enjoyment that each item can bring to their time on the water. Whether you’re shopping for a seasoned angler who knows every local stream or someone just getting their feet wet, thoughtful fishing gear can make every trip more comfortable, efficient, and memorable. Essential tools like high-quality pliers and fillet knives are always welcome additions, as they’re relied upon for everything from removing hooks to preparing the day’s catch. Many anglers appreciate having backup tools on hand—after all, there’s nothing quite like reaching for a trusted pair of pliers just as the sun rises over a misty lake, only to realize they’ve been misplaced. For those who love organization, a new tackle bag or box offers a fresh start for the upcoming season, making it easy to sort lures, leaders, and lines for that next early-morning outing.
The winter months are an ideal time to reflect on past adventures and gear up for the year ahead, so items that enhance comfort and safety are particularly meaningful. Polarized sunglasses, for example, cut through the glare on bright, crisp mornings, allowing anglers to spot fish beneath the surface and enjoy the subtle beauty of the water even in low winter sunlight. Sun-protective shirts and waterproof outerwear are practical choices for anyone who fishes year-round, providing warmth and shielding from unpredictable weather. For those who venture out before dawn or stay until the last light fades, a reliable headlamp ensures every knot is tied right and every step is sure-footed along slick riverbanks. Even small comforts like an insulated tumbler for hot coffee or a sturdy dry bag to keep valuables safe can make a big difference during long days on the water. If you’re unsure about specific gear preferences, a gift card offers flexibility, allowing anglers to choose the perfect addition to their kit when they’re ready.
